The Director, Business Process, is a senior leader within the Clinical Solutions Risk Adjustment Data Operations team, responsible for the end-to-end design, delivery, and management of business processes. This role requires leveraging a matrixed environment of data, technology, and global teams to drive operational excellence. Optum seeks a proactive, intellectually curious leader with solid critical thinking skills, someone who consistently demonstrates accountability for business process management and quality, and who excels at navigating issue management and conflict resolution in a dynamic, collaborative setting.

Primary Responsibilities:

  • Lead and execute the full spectrum of business process activities end-to-end for the Clinical Solutions Risk Adjustment Data Operations business, ensuring seamless integration, operational excellence, and continuous improvement across all stages of process design, implementation, and management
  • Embody and promote our six core values: Integrity, Compassion, Inclusion, Relationships, Innovation, and Performance, with Quality as the guiding principle around all we do
  • Demonstrate leadership behaviors and practices to drive value and growth, including critical thinking, fostering innovation, resilience and resourcefulness, effective collaboration, and communication, engaging with leaders, and producing results
  • Foster a Partnership Matrix by collaborating across business leaders, partners, and data technology teams to ensure flawless execution of end-to-end business processes and drive innovation, leveraging emerging technologies such as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ning to deliver growth and value
  • Proactively support the continuous development of high performing teams & individual performance while cultivating team engagement

You will be rewarded and recognized for your performance in an environment that will challenge you and give you clear direction on what it takes to succeed in your role, as well as providing development for other roles you may be interested in.

Required Qualifications:

  • Degree from an accredited university or college or equivalent professional experience in business process management, data analytics, healthcare, or a related field
  • Proven extensive experience in senior leadership roles, with a proven track record of designing, delivering, and managing end-to-end business processes
  • Demonstrated expertise in data analysis, including the ability to interpret, visualize, and extract actionable insights from complex datasets
  • Proven deep understanding of data architecture flows, how data is structured, integrated, and moves across systems to support business processes and informed decision-making
  • Demonstrated proficiency knowledge in Business Intelligence and data visualization tools, with a solid ability to collaborate with principal data analysts and data engineers
